Beaune vs Tusayan
Comparing Beaune change · Tusayan change
Beaune is the warmer of the two — about 3°C on the annual average; Beaune is the wetter, with 417 mm more rain a year, and Tusayan the sunnier.

Avg high (°C) Tusayan runs higher most of the year
| Jan | Feb | Mar | Apr | May | Jun | Jul | Aug | Sep | Oct | Nov | Dec | |
|---|---|---|---|---|---|---|---|---|---|---|---|---|
| Beaune | 6 | 8 | 12 | 16 | 20 | 24 | 27 | 26 | 22 | 16 | 10 | 6 |
| Tusayan | 7 | 8 | 13 | 16 | 22 | 28 | 30 | 28 | 25 | 19 | 12 | 7 |
| Difference | +2 | +1 | — | — | +2 | +4 | +3 | +2 | +3 | +3 | +3 | +1 |

Avg low (°C) Beaune runs higher most of the year
| Jan | Feb | Mar | Apr | May | Jun | Jul | Aug | Sep | Oct | Nov | Dec | |
|---|---|---|---|---|---|---|---|---|---|---|---|---|
| Beaune | -0 | -0 | 3 | 5 | 9 | 13 | 15 | 15 | 11 | 8 | 3 | 1 |
| Tusayan | -10 | -9 | -6 | -4 | -1 | 3 | 9 | 9 | 4 | -2 | -7 | -10 |
| Difference | -10 | -9 | -9 | -9 | -10 | -10 | -5 | -6 | -7 | -9 | -10 | -11 |

Precipitation (mm) Beaune runs higher most of the year
| Jan | Feb | Mar | Apr | May | Jun | Jul | Aug | Sep | Oct | Nov | Dec | |
|---|---|---|---|---|---|---|---|---|---|---|---|---|
| Beaune | 57 | 43 | 48 | 58 | 76 | 66 | 65 | 62 | 57 | 74 | 78 | 62 |
| Tusayan | 27 | 26 | 26 | 18 | 15 | 9 | 49 | 53 | 34 | 33 | 18 | 20 |
| Difference | -30 | -17 | -22 | -40 | -61 | -57 | -16 | -9 | -23 | -41 | -60 | -42 |

Methodology & sources
Beaune
Temperature & precipitation — 1991–2020 normals computed from 30 years of daily observations at Dijon-longvic, a weather station, about 33 km from the city centre. The underlying daily records come from NOAA's global station network.
Cloud, humidity, wind & sunshine — modelled estimates from NASA POWER, NASA's satellite-and-reanalysis climatology. This is the standard global source for atmospheric variables, which are not measured at most weather stations.
Tusayan
Temperature & precipitation — 1991–2020 normals computed from 24 years of daily observations at Grand Canyon NP AP, a weather station, about 4 km from the city centre. The underlying daily records come from NOAA's global station network.
Cloud, humidity, wind & sunshine — modelled estimates from NASA POWER, NASA's satellite-and-reanalysis climatology. This is the standard global source for atmospheric variables, which are not measured at most weather stations.
